What Does SHCAY Do?
Founded in 1912 as Hayakawa Electric Industry Co., Ltd., Sharp Corporation has evolved from a metal workshop into a global technology conglomerate. The company adopted the name Sharp Corporation in 1970. Headquartered in Sakai, Japan, Sharp operates across five key segments: Smart Life, 8K Ecosystem, ICT, Display Device, and Electronic Device. The Smart Life segment offers a range of home appliances, including refrigerators, microwave ovens, air conditioners, and washing machines, as well as solar cells and storage batteries. The 8K Ecosystem segment focuses on high-resolution TVs, Blu-ray disc recorders, audio equipment, and business projectors. The ICT segment provides mobile phones, personal computers, and tablet devices. The Display Device segment produces display modules and in-vehicle cameras, while the Electronic Device segment offers camera modules, sensors, and semiconductor lasers. Sharp's products are sold in Japan, China, and internationally, catering to both consumer and business markets.

F-Score 6/9Financial Health
Sharp Corporation's Piotroski F-Score is 6/9, a 9-point checklist of profitability, leverage and efficiency — a middling fundamental profile. Its Altman Z-Score of 1.59 places it in the distress zone, a signal of elevated financial risk.
ROE 21%Key Financial Metrics
Return on equity for Sharp Corporation stands at 20.5%, a gauge of how efficiently it converts shareholder capital into profit. Return on assets is 3.3%, showing how much profit it generates from its asset base. SHCAY trades at a trailing price-to-earnings ratio of 8.49, below the Technology sector average of ~38x. Its free cash flow yield is -5.3%, a gauge of the cash the business throws off relative to its market value. A current ratio of 0.91 means current liabilities exceed short-term assets, a liquidity point worth watching. Its earnings yield is 11.4%, the inverse of the P/E and a quick read on earnings relative to price.

Sharp Corporation ADR Information Unsponsored
An American Depositary Receipt (ADR) like SHCAY represents shares of a foreign company (Sharp Corporation) held by a U.S. depositary bank. It allows U.S. investors to trade shares of Sharp Corporation on the OTC market as if they were domestic securities, simplifying cross-border investing and trading in USD.
- Home Market Ticker: Tokyo Stock Exchange (TYO), Japan
- ADR Level: 1
- ADR Ratio: 1:1
- Home Market Ticker: SHCA
SHCAY OTC Market Information
The OTC Other tier represents the lowest tier of the over-the-counter (OTC) market. Companies in this tier often have limited or no financial disclosure and may not meet the listing requirements of major exchanges like the NYSE or NASDAQ. Investing in OTC Other stocks carries higher risks due to the lack of regulatory oversight and transparency compared to listed companies.
